Hexagonal galvanized mesh, often referred to as chicken wire or hex mesh, is made through the process of weaving steel wire into a hexagonal pattern and then applying a layer of galvanization. This protective layer, typically composed of zinc, enhances the material's resistance to corrosion, making it suitable for both outdoor and underground applications. The wire's hexagonal shape provides structural integrity while offering flexibility, making it ideal for fencing, landscaping, and agricultural purposes.
A hexagonal galvanized mesh factory operates with a blend of advanced technology and skilled craftsmanship. The manufacturing process begins with the selection of high-quality steel wire, which undergoes a rigorous quality control protocol. The wires are then drawn to the desired thickness and woven into the characteristic hexagonal pattern using specialized weaving machinery. Following this, the mesh is subjected to the galvanization process where it is coated with molten zinc. This not only extends the lifespan of the mesh but also enhances its aesthetic appeal.
One of the factory's primary roles is ensuring uniformity and consistency in the production of hexagonal mesh. This is crucial, as different applications may require varying dimensions and gauges. Whether for poultry farming, where the mesh serves as a protective barrier, or for reinforcement in construction projects, maintaining quality standards is paramount. Advanced testing methods, including tensile strength tests and corrosion resistance assessments, are employed to ensure that every batch meets stringent industry specifications.
The versatility of hexagonal galvanized mesh extends beyond traditional uses. In landscaping, it can be utilized in creating decorative fencing and trellises that blend functionality with aesthetics. Additionally, it plays a vital role in erosion control and is often used in civil engineering projects to stabilize soil and prevent landslides.
